What is an Excavator

Excavators are made up of several different parts. These include boom, dipper, and bucket. All these components of the cab sit on a rotating house. To increase visibility, most excavator cabs rotate 360 degrees. Depending on the manufacturer and nature of the project, excavators have tracks or wheels. Excavators come in a variety of sizes and classes. They can weigh up to 180,000 pounds. An excavator can be diversified by other attachments to take the place of a digging bucket. For example, you can swap out the bucket for an auger, drill, ripper, or rake. Excavators can be used for many jobs.

Types of Excavators

There are six types of excavators available. These include crawler excavators, dragline excavators, suction excavators, long-reach excavators, mini excavators, and wheeled excavators.

Crawler excavator

The crawler excavator is most commonly used for projects such as mining, trench digging, and landscape grading. Crawler excavators have tracks that can travel on a job site. They are better for rough, uneven terrain. Crawler excavators are incredibly powerful machines and have hydraulic power.

Dragline excavator

Dragline excavators are a larger type of excavator that uses a hoist rope and dragline system. They are often used to clear dirt and soil for underwater projects, pile driving, or road excavations. Dragline excavators are generally transported in separate pieces to a job site because of their awkward size. They are assembled at the site and are generally used for larger job sites and projects.

Suction excavator

Suction excavators are used to clear dirt, soil, and debris using water jets and a high-pressure vacuum. They are wheeled-operated excavators. Suction excavators are often used for underground applications, debris cleanup, and other delicate excavation projects.

Long reach excavator

A long-reach excavator has arms that extend up to one hundred feet with attachments. Because they reach further than most other excavators, they are used for heavy-duty digging and industrial demo projects.

Mini excavator

Mini excavators are a compact, smaller version of the crawler excavator. They are useful for narrow job sites or job sites with obstacles. Mini excavators are also used for jobs with delicate terrain such as landscaping. They are ideal for small jobs because they have zero tail-wing compatibility. Mini excavators are often used for DIY landscape projects.

Wheeled excavator

A wheeled excavator is the same as a regular excavator. The only difference is that rather than being on tracks, it is on wheels. Wheeled excavators are more popular in Europe and are typically used for working in urban areas since their wheels are kinder to finished roads and pavement than the traditional metal track. However, wheeled excavators are becoming more popular in city projects.

Hydraulic Excavator

A hydraulic excavator or digger, is a large vehicle that is designed for excavation and demolition purposes. Hydraulic excavators consist of a chassis, boom, and bucket, and move via tracks or wheels. They range in size and function. Hydraulic excavators weigh between 3,000 and 2 million pounds and their range is between 19 HP and 4,500 HP. Hydraulic excavators rely on hydraulic systems.

Hydraulic excavators are used for a wide variety of projects. They are used for demolition purposes. However, even the smaller models can also demolish buildings. Hydraulic excavators also move large amounts of material such as minerals from one place to another. They are used alongside bulldozers and loaders in a construction zone.

There are several advantages to hydraulic excavators. They are small enough to work on specific tasks within a project area and can usually be transported from one project to another by either being towed or carried on a large truck. Also, many different attachments can be used on hydraulic excavators. These attachments include a mallet for demolition purposes, a blade for scraping, or a grapple for picking up objects.

There are also disadvantages to hydraulic excavators as well. They are heavy vehicles and cannot simply be driven across large distances or on non-reinforced roads. Hydraulic excavators use a large amount of fuel which can make them very expensive to operate. Also, hydraulic excavators can be difficult to repair due to their large size and many moving parts.

Crane Operator Safety Training

Cranes are a necessity in the construction industry. By using their hooks and booms, cranes help transport large and heavy materials at the work site. Cranes are created to help lessen the load of the workers and make their jobs easier, transporting things that are too heavy or dense for the workers to transport otherwise.

Essential to work site safety procedures

Without proper safety protocols in place, and without proper safety procedures, cranes can be dangerous to workers and passersby.

According to the U.S. Bureau of Labor Statistics, 44 people die in crane-related accidents in the U.S. each year. Crane accidents occur equally at construction sites (24%) and factories or plants (24%), with nearly 70% of crane accident fatalities occurring in the specialty trade, heavy and civil engineering, and construction industries.

More than half of the reported fatal crane injuries involved the worker being struck by an object or equipment. Also, cranes can pose a risk to pedestrians, cyclists, and passing motorists.

Reports indicate that 90% of crane accidents are the result of human error, so they could have been prevented. It is imperative for those working on or around cranes to undergo the proper safety training, so accidents can be avoided and injuries can be prevented.

5 Benefits for Preventative Maintenance

Heavy Machinery Care Routine

In the past, implementing a Preventative Maintenance program into your heavy machinery care routine was considered a costly and unnecessary decision. It was often a scenario where the mindset was to fight the problems as they arose with heavy equipment, instead of performing the preventative care necessary to keep breakdowns from occurring in the first place. 

Yet, as it is well documented that preventative maintenance keeps breakdowns to a minimum, and when breakdowns occur, they are limited to less costly and quicker repairs being needed, we’re seeing the implementation of preventative maintenance programs in shops much more frequently than before. A perfect time to implement such a program is when you are winterizing your heavy equipment. If you’re already prepping your equipment, checking fluids, and replacing worn parts to ensure it will run through the rougher weather, why not go ahead and put a preventative maintenance program into place? 

The benefits you’ll see that are nearly instantaneous are: 

Problems With Machinery Are Caught Early 

Instead of a hydraulic pump completely blown and in need of replacement, you notice the leaking hydraulic fluid, and the seals can be replaced. These are the type of immediate cost and labor savings that a preventative maintenance program can ensure that you will see almost immediately when you put a preventative maintenance program in place.

Everyone knows that if you continue to run a piece of machinery on a failing part, you will see a continuous downhill slide in that machinery’s performance. You can go from a few failing seals to a pump, seals, and blown lines quickly if you don’t address the problem when it is in the beginning stages. 

Minimizing Fuel And Other Fluid Waste 

Let’s face it, fuel and other fluids are not cheap. It’s a costly venture to own and operate heavy equipment. The price of oil for a front-end loader alone can quickly drain your vendor credit account. Multiply that expense by every piece of machinery you’re running in your fleet, and you have a major expense on your hands. 

When you’re operating your machinery at less than optimum performance, you’re putting equipment drag into play on your fluids and fuel levels. You’ll burn through your fuel at an accelerated speed, and depending on the maintenance that piece of machinery needs, you may very well run through all of the machine’s other fluids at breakneck speed as well. 

The Number Of Major Repairs Are Decreased with Preventative Maintenance 

If you catch a breakdown in the early stages, you can prevent major parts from being destroyed. As we discussed earlier, it’s much easier and cheaper to replace seals than it is to replace the entire hydraulic pump. If you allow a failing part to affect every part down the line, you’re turning an already fragile situation into a potentially harmful and very expensive breakdown, where the entire issue could be resolved with just a few seals being replaced. 

Protects Employees From Machinery That Isn’t Operating Safely 

The last thing, any heavy equipment owner needs is an OSHA recordable. Not only are you risking such an occurrence by not properly maintaining your heavy equipment, but when OSHA shows up on-site, they will expect to see every maintenance record that you have on that piece of equipment. 

When you put a reliable preventative maintenance program or a CMMS into place, you arm yourself with records that are indisputable, and with the knowledge that you did everything possible to protect your employees from the harm that can come when they run faulty equipment.

Extends Heavy Equipment Life By Significant Time Periods 

We all want to get the maximum mileage out of our heavy equipment. It is expensive to purchase, and if you’re not getting maximum value from your heavy equipment, it is a huge waste of your hard-earned money. Why not properly maintain your equipment and ensure that every engine hour possible is worked on your equipment? 

When you implement a preventative maintenance program and address minor issues with your equipment while they are still minor, you’re maximizing your equipment hours and preventing small parts breakdown from becoming time and labor-consuming major breakdowns. By simply addressing your equipment needs in a timely and preventative fashion, you can and will see major breakdowns decrease. In addition, you will extend the life of your equipment every time by reducing wear and stress on the machinery, and ensuring that the equipment maintenance is addressed on time and with the proper frequency as recommended by the manufacturer.

OSHA Fines or Training

The Importance of Properly Trained Employees

OSHA can fine employers, and those fines can add up quickly. If employees aren’t properly trained, or if there are PPE violations, OSHA can issue a citation for each employee violation. While not every case will warrant a per-employee citation, those fines and citations can be issued as the agency sees fit.

If your company doesn’t always have all its employees wearing their PPE, it can mean serious financial problems. As an example, the rule was enacted because a company hired 11 undocumented workers from Mexico. These employees were put to work handling asbestos, but they weren’t provided respirators.

At that time, before the regulation was enacted, OSHA wanted to enact 11 different citations, but the court consolidated them into one single citation. With the new rule, 11 citations would be 11 times the cost of one citation.

Ensuring Employees Are Properly Trained

As an employer, you are responsible for making sure your employees have undergone popular training and have access to the required PPEs. The violation could be financially devastating to your business, and it could cost you significantly in the long run because you could lose employees who have already been trained to do the job.

The cost of paying the OSHA fines and then hiring and retraining new employees can set your operation back significantly, so it isn’t worth the risk. You should make sure your employees have all the proper certifications and training so they will know how to handle their job duties and the proper safety protocol and procedures required for the job.

Choosing Excavation Equipment

When you are getting ready to work on an excavation project, you will want to make sure you choose the best equipment for that specific project. Buildings, overpasses, bridges, and roads all require a strong foundation. The start of a strong foundation is excavation.

Excavation experts must handle the earthmoving, digging, and grading to prepare the site. Excavating encompasses a variety of tasks, including excavating gravel pits to help build roads, smoothing parcels of land for building homes or businesses or working on an overpass or a bridge.

The Tools Used For Excavation

There are several different kinds of tools for excavating. Skid steers, track loaders, mini excavators, backhoes, graders, and dozers are among those that are more commonly used for excavation work. Here is a rundown of some of the most popular excavation equipment:

  • Backhoes – Backhoes are the standard for making trenches, backfilling areas, digging, and moving materials across the work site.
  • Skid steers – Skid steers are small machines that have to lift arms able to dig, carry materials, and scoop. The scoop will grab anything on the ground quickly, such as rock or gravel, and then reach high enough to load it into a truck.
  • Mini excavators – These machines feature a base scoop for digging and a bucket for hauling, help move materials, and grade the land parcels easily.
  • Multi-terrain loaders – These are stronger machines that can get to those challenging remote worksites where compact track loaders aren’t able to go. These machines are designed to climb steeper grades and move across bumpier terrain and then do moving, scooping, digging, and pushing for your project.
  • Compact track loaders – These are great for pushing around materials, grading a surface, and leveling out the land. You can use these for home landscaping projects and work great in the smaller areas for roadwork.

Number of Operating Tower Cranes

Increase in the Number of Operating Tower Cranes Across the United States

A tower crane operator has an important job. They are going to maneuver heavy loads by shifting their heavy loads from one area to another part of the worksite. To operate one of these tower cranes, the construction worker must undergo extensive training and understand how to safely and professionally operate the equipment.

While there is growth in the construction industry, the role of tower crane operators may be seeing more growth than any other role in the construction industry. The number of crane operators declined by 7.16 percent from 2016 to 2017 dropping from 60,478 crane operators to 56,148 crane operators.

The 2017 workforce consisted of 56,100 crane operators, who have an average salary of $58,486, which is $6,421 per year more than the average annual salary for workers in the country. The Bureau of Labor Statistics projects a 7.4 percent growth rate for the workforce during the next decade, but they expect to see a greater demand for additional crane operators with an 8.48 percent increase in crane operators during that same 10-year period.

Why The Need For More Crane Operators?

The growth of the country remains strong and building projects and construction work is continuing. With the need for better infrastructure and the construction and updating of roads, bridges, and so forth, there is an increase in the number of construction workers needed – including those who can operate cranes to lift the heavier things on the job site.

The demand for crane and tower operators is expected to be greater than the national average for workers in general, according to the Bureau of Labor Statistics. With the increase in demand, many companies will increase salaries and improve benefits so they can be more competitive and recruit higher quality and better-trained crane operators.
